On Sat, 2 Mar 2002, Matthew Darcy wrote:
>I have the java script option, I was wondering if using java script was the
>only way to do this ?
>I am now guessing it is.
It's the only way I can think of. You're wanting to manipulate client
side stuff, so you have to use a client side language.

Variables can only be passed to a PHP script via POST or GET. So if you
want to pass JavaScript variables to a PHP script, you must do it that
way.
For your second question, look for the window.open() function in
JavaScript. Your code would look something like this:

You will always be able to turn register_globals on. Completely removing
that feature would make it impossible to ever run a lot of code written
for PHP. Some will argue that this is a good thing, but ultimately it is
not for us to say.
When you turn register_globals on, $HTTP_* do not disappea

I will be setting one up next week so should have more for you then. But
there really isn't much for PHP to do here. Basically you need something
like camstream to regularly create an image somewhere and then a little
meta-refresh page that reloads that image. You are unlikely to be able to
str
